Hey Kelly,
First thing I noticed is that whatever you put in your require needs to be in the same order as in your function:
require([ "dojo/parser", "dojo/ready", "dijit/layout/BorderContainer", "dijit/layout/ContentPane", "dojo/dom", "esri/map", "esri/dijit/Directions", "esri/dijit/HomeButton", "esri/urlUtils", "esri/arcgis/utils", "esri/dijit/Legend", "esri/dijit/LocateButton", "esri/dijit/Scalebar", "esri/task/locator", "esri/graphic", "esri/geometry/webMercatorUtils", "esri/symbols/SimpleMarkerSymbol", "esri/symbols/SimpleLinesSymbol", "esri/InfoTemplate", "esri/Color", "dojo/number", "dijit/registry", "dojo/domReady!" ], function( parser, ready, BorderContainer, ContentPane, dom, Map, Locator, Graphic, webMercatorUtils, SimpleMarkerSymbol, SimpleLineSymbol, InfoTemplate, Color, number, registry, Directions, HomeButton, urlUtils, arcgisUtils, Legend, LocateButton, Scalebar ) {
Everything looks good but once you hit esri/dijit/Directions, you are out of order.

"esri/task/locator",
should be this
"esri/tasks/locator",
and
"esri/symbols/SimpleLinesSymbol",
should be
"esri/symbols/SimpleLineSymbol",
Just a start to debugging. Found these issues using the Chrome developer tools
